Where is the oil filter located on the Geely Binrui?

The engine oil filter of the Geely Binrui is located inside the black casing on the left side of the engine. Geely has a wide range of vehicle models, and the location of the oil filter varies for each model. Oil Filter: The oil filter is one of the wear-prone components of a car. Every time the car undergoes maintenance, both the engine oil and the oil filter need to be replaced. The oil filter is responsible for filtering the engine oil to ensure the normal operation of the engine, making it the most critical among the three filters. If the oil filter is not replaced, changing the engine oil alone would be largely ineffective, as the benefits of fresh oil would be diminished. Method for Replacing the Oil Filter: 1. Drain the old oil. Place a waste oil pan underneath, then use a wrench to loosen the drain plug by turning it counterclockwise, allowing the old oil to drain out. 2. Remove the oil filter. After the old oil has been drained, open the engine oil cap and use an oil filter wrench to loosen the filter by turning it counterclockwise. Then, unscrew the oil filter from the engine compartment. 3. Install the new oil filter. Before installation, place a sealing ring over the oil outlet. Slowly screw the new filter into place, ensuring it is not overtightened. Generally, hand-tighten it first, then use a wrench to turn it an additional 3/4 turn. 4. Refill the engine with new oil.

Why is the ETC fee not deducted for several days after exiting the highway?

There are two scenarios where the highway ETC fee is not deducted: one is due to a damaged barrier, where driving too fast through the ETC lane causes the fee deduction to fail; the other is because the ETC fee is recorded on a deferred basis, meaning it is not deducted immediately but will be charged within a certain period. Precautions for using ETC: The ETC transaction sensing range is 8 meters. When encountering a vehicle in front that has stopped, to prevent the front vehicle's ETC device from malfunctioning or not having an ETC device at all, maintain a distance of more than 10 meters to avoid automatic sensing and paying for the front vehicle. The ETC lane recognition speed is 20km/h. Driving too fast will prevent the vehicle's device information from being read, leading to a failed fee deduction. Unauthorized removal or movement of the OBU device, or if the ETC electronic tag falls off or becomes loose, will cause the electronic tag to fail. It can be taken to the bank where the ETC card was issued or the highway service office for inspection. If the loosening or falling off is not due to human factors, it only needs to be reactivated. When using a debit card bound to ETC, insufficient balance will also cause the fee deduction to fail. Follow the guidance of on-site staff to use the manual MTC lane, paying with cash or card. Poor sensing due to overly thick car windshield glass. This is especially important for vehicles that have had their windshields replaced after an accident or those with modified front windshields.

Will Water Enter the Transmission When Driving Through Water?

Water can enter the car's transmission when driving through deep water. Here are the specific details: 1. Wheels: If the water level exceeds two-thirds of the wheel height, there is an 80% to 90% chance of water entering the transmission. 2. Dashboard: If the water reaches the dashboard level, the transmission is 100% flooded. Additionally, while driving through water, splashes from the road can also lead to water entering the transmission. Water primarily enters through the transmission's vent hole, as it is not completely sealed, allowing water to seep in directly.

Where to Find the Engine Environmental Information Disclosure Number?

You can find it on the Vehicle Environmental Information List. This list includes the manufacturer's declaration of the vehicle's compliance with emission standards and stages, basic vehicle information, environmental inspection details, and key environmental configuration information. Below are the relevant details: 1. Basic Vehicle Information: Model name, trademark, vehicle type, identification method and location for N3 models, vehicle manufacturer name, XX Automobile Co., Ltd., manufacturing plant address. 2. Basic Engine Information: Engine model, engine system name, brand, engine type (diesel), manufacturer name, production plant address, engine number. 3. Inspection Information and Model Parameters: Configuration extension number, inspection report number, inspection agency name, factory inspection results, key environmental configurations.
